What is a Copy Paper Box?
A copy paper box is a storage container developed to hold standard reams of copy paper. These boxes are typically made from cardboard and are constructed to be tough adequate to safeguard the paper from damage, wetness, and dirt. A lot of frequently, a copy paper box consists of 500 sheets of paper, though this can vary depending upon the producer and type of Online Paper Shop.

Choosing the right copy paper box might not appear like a considerable choice, but it can make a big difference in your workflow and general performance. Here are some key aspects to consider:
1. Size
The size of the copy paper box need to match the type of paper you intend to utilize. A lot of standard boxes fit 8.5 x 11 inches or A4 Copy Paper Promo sheets, but if you need other sizes, look for specialized boxes.
2. Weight
The weight of the paper impacts its sturdiness and suitability for different tasks. Standard paper weighs about 20 pound, while heavier options might weigh 24 pound or more. Choose a weight that lines up with your printing requires.
3. Type of Paper
Think about whether you need standard white paper, colored options, or specialty sheets. Different jobs need different types of paper to achieve the desired result.
4. Storage and Organization
If you have restricted storage space, consider stackable boxes or those with a slim profile. An arranged workplace is important for workflow performance.
5. Environmental Impact
Search for eco-friendly alternatives that use recycled materials or have accreditations like the Forest Stewardship Council (FSC). Sustainable choices help reduce your ecological footprint.

A1: A standard copy paper box generally includes 500 sheets of paper.
Q2: Can I buy copy paper boxes in bulk?
A2: Yes, lots of merchants provide bulk getting choices, frequently supplying discount rates for larger quantities.
Q3: Are there environmentally friendly choices for copy paper boxes?
A3: Yes, many brand names offer environment-friendly paper choices made from recycled products or certified by environmental organizations.
Q4: What is the difference in between standard and heavyweight copy paper?
A4: Standard copy paper weighs about 20 pound and is ideal for daily printing, while heavyweight copy paper typically weighs 24 pound or more, making it ideal for high-quality files.
